Transaction 2a9a26f281204330d8696927f03c9a79622133b0ed0fe99be84eb18e0193e05e
1 Input
1 Output
-
2a9a26f281204330d8696927f03c9a79622133b0ed0fe99be84eb18e0193e05e:0
- value
- 66913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5a2e1f80f3872759000af59e59e8cc377bba9f5c OP_EQUAL
- address
- 39uqzVfMywdKUU3aEgk8YBV6yu7U4Au9hg